I'm sort of the opposite - I find diagrams very easy to follow, but frankly a lot of the pictures that I've seen posted here are hard to follow other than as a mashup of pipes... I think a lot of it is because it's very hard to have a picture that is big enough to cover the entire system, while having enough detail to follow the pipes around - especially when you have pipes that are crossing in front of each other, or overlapping, as it can be hard to tell what connects to what...

OTOH, a diagram can be "flattened" so it all fits in one page, with the actual sizes of the different parts ignored as needed to make it all go together...

I guess my question relates to very basic "rules of the road".

Such as...does an expansion tank have to be above any other piping, or are they usually elevated just to get them out of the way?
Depends... If one is doing a high tank "open" system where the system is pressurized by the water column, then the ET absolutely has to be above everything else. On a closed system, it is customary for various reasons to put the ET connection to the rest of the system at the boiler outlet. If the ET is small, putting it at the connection point is simple and logical. However if you have a big ET, then it isn't at all unusual to have a pipe running from the connection point over to the tank itself, which can be put anywhere.

penfrydd[/quote] A lot of the confusion I think may relate to the idea that there are several different "levels" of diagram... At the highest level, you can have "concept" diagrams that just show the major components, without worrying about fittings, pipe sizes, and so forth, and then go down to deeper and deeper levels of detail until you get to the "blueprint" level that should be an exact map of the system as it will be turned into hardware...

The people posting them don't always make it clear what level of drawing they are posting, and may not even be sure themselves... My own preference is to have the level of detail needed, but no more than that...
